Output 6a77568c359d680117a0e40490ff0131da4828956a76440655186d2fa1626b0b:5

value
42848440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f466e0fd0fb009090d61cedcf8d48a18a88d4123 OP_EQUAL
address
MWBSMPJo3rhJUpswqUpJ94vigyCugtn86N
transaction
6a77568c359d680117a0e40490ff0131da4828956a76440655186d2fa1626b0b
spent
true